Hello, shameless plug here 😌.

I created the browser extension Go Ground2Space [Source-code]. The extension automatically opens the equivalent go play-space url instead of a given go-playground url.
(Note that, for now, it only supports chrome/edge but there are plans for supporting other popular browsers in future)

This extension is targeted mainly at people who are frequent or exclusive users of go play-space (instead of go-playground). It is convenient for them since, whenever they click on a random playground link somewhere (or someone shares one with them), they can rest assured that it will open up with syntax highlighting goodness!

I thought that it might be useful for such users to know that such an extension exists. Would you consider noting the existence of the extension somewhere on your repo or readme?
